Processor Description
DBS call-processing is controlled by the Call Processor Card (CPC). Three
CPC models are available: CPC-A, CPC-B, and CPC-AII.
In most cases, the features provided with the DBS depend on the model and
software version of the CPC. However, the availability of some features also
depends on the model and version of the Service Circuit Card (SCC).

Grounding
Guidelines
lBefore grounding the DBS, read the “Lightning Protection/Grounding”
requirements beginning on page l-6.
lThe ground cable must be at least 18 AWG.
lResistance to ground must be 10 Ohms or less.
Installation
1.Attach the ground cable to the ground screw on the front of the power
suPPlY*
.2.
Connect the ground cable to the building ground.

lBefore installing the CPC card, determine if the DBS will be used as a
KSU or PBX. To 
use it as a PBX, cut Strap Sl on the CPC. Cutting this
strap allows use of pooled trunks as opposed to line appearances.Cut 
Sl for Pooled Trunks (PBX Operation)
Do Not Cut 
Sl for Line Appearances (KSU Operation)
